i just hit 300,000 miles on my 1987 Volvo 740 Turbo Wagon manual transmisson - I am sure there are a lot of other Volvo's out there with more mileage, but I am still proud ;-)
Here a little rundown on non-maintenance related repairs:
# I bought the car with 198k miles in 2001
# 1 broken exhaust manifold stud (pain in the neck to get it out since it broke off inside)
# ~230k miles my timing belt came off (didn't know that i should replace the belt tensioner too)
# ~240k miles my overdrive started slipping - replaced clutch at the same time
# ~280k miles the crank pulley came off (nose inside was sheared off)
# ~293k miles my head gasket blew (that was the longest repair it needed) - 293k miles and the head gasket blows ALREADY - what's up with THAT??? ;-)
# ~294k miles - mayor oil leak at the oil pressure sensor (replace it and DONE)
# ~294k miles - new front brake rotors
# 300,000 miles YEAH - still running strong
